Flutter Engine
The Flutter Engine
|
This is the complete list of members for skgpu::graphite::Image_YUVA, including all inherited members.
alphaType() const | SkImage | |
asLegacyBitmap(SkBitmap *bitmap, LegacyBitmapMode legacyBitmapMode=kRO_LegacyBitmapMode) const | SkImage | |
asyncRescaleAndReadPixels(const SkImageInfo &info, const SkIRect &srcRect, RescaleGamma rescaleGamma, RescaleMode rescaleMode, ReadPixelsCallback callback, ReadPixelsContext context) const | SkImage | |
asyncRescaleAndReadPixelsYUV420(SkYUVColorSpace yuvColorSpace, sk_sp< SkColorSpace > dstColorSpace, const SkIRect &srcRect, const SkISize &dstSize, RescaleGamma rescaleGamma, RescaleMode rescaleMode, ReadPixelsCallback callback, ReadPixelsContext context) const | SkImage | |
asyncRescaleAndReadPixelsYUVA420(SkYUVColorSpace yuvColorSpace, sk_sp< SkColorSpace > dstColorSpace, const SkIRect &srcRect, const SkISize &dstSize, RescaleGamma rescaleGamma, RescaleMode rescaleMode, ReadPixelsCallback callback, ReadPixelsContext context) const | SkImage | |
bounds() const | SkImage | inline |
CachingHint enum name | SkImage | |
colorSpace() const | SkImage | |
colorType() const | SkImage | |
context() const | SkImage_Base | inlinevirtual |
copyImage(Recorder *, const SkIRect &subset, Budgeted, Mipmapped, SkBackingFit, std::string_view label) const | skgpu::graphite::Image_Base | virtual |
dimensions() const | SkImage | inline |
directContext() const | SkImage_Base | inlinevirtual |
generatingSurfaceIsDeleted() | SkImage_Base | inlinevirtual |
getROPixels(GrDirectContext *, SkBitmap *, CachingHint=kAllow_CachingHint) const override | skgpu::graphite::Image_Base | inlinevirtual |
hasMipmaps() const | SkImage | |
height() const | SkImage | inline |
Image_Base(const SkImageInfo &info, uint32_t uniqueID) | skgpu::graphite::Image_Base | protected |
imageInfo() const | SkImage | inline |
isAlphaOnly() const | SkImage | |
isDynamic() const | skgpu::graphite::Image_Base | |
isGaneshBacked() const | SkImage_Base | inline |
isGraphiteBacked() const | SkImage_Base | inline |
isLazyGenerated() const override | SkImage_Base | inlinevirtual |
isOpaque() const | SkImage | inline |
isProtected() const | SkImage | |
isRasterBacked() const | SkImage_Base | inline |
isTextureBacked() const override | SkImage_Base | inlinevirtual |
isValid(GrRecordingContext *) const override | skgpu::graphite::Image_Base | inlinevirtual |
isYUVA() const | SkImage_Base | inline |
kAllow_CachingHint enum value | SkImage | |
kDisallow_CachingHint enum value | SkImage | |
kRO_LegacyBitmapMode enum value | SkImage | |
LegacyBitmapMode enum name | SkImage | |
linkDevice(sk_sp< Device >) | skgpu::graphite::Image_Base | protected |
linkDevices(const Image_Base *) | skgpu::graphite::Image_Base | protected |
Make(const Caps *caps, const SkYUVAInfo &yuvaInfo, SkSpan< TextureProxyView > planes, sk_sp< SkColorSpace > imageColorSpace) | skgpu::graphite::Image_YUVA | static |
makeColorSpace(GrDirectContext *, sk_sp< SkColorSpace >) const override | SkImage_Base | virtual |
makeColorSpace(skgpu::graphite::Recorder *, sk_sp< SkColorSpace >, RequiredProperties) const override | SkImage_Base | virtual |
makeColorTypeAndColorSpace(Recorder *, SkColorType targetCT, sk_sp< SkColorSpace > targetCS, RequiredProperties) const override | skgpu::graphite::Image_Base | virtual |
SkImage_Base::makeColorTypeAndColorSpace(GrDirectContext *dContext, SkColorType targetColorType, sk_sp< SkColorSpace > targetCS) const override | SkImage_Base | virtual |
makeNonTextureImage(GrDirectContext *=nullptr) const | SkImage | |
makeRasterImage(GrDirectContext *, CachingHint cachingHint=kDisallow_CachingHint) const | SkImage | |
makeRasterImage(CachingHint cachingHint=kDisallow_CachingHint) const | SkImage | inline |
makeRawShader(SkTileMode tmx, SkTileMode tmy, const SkSamplingOptions &, const SkMatrix *localMatrix=nullptr) const | SkImage | |
makeRawShader(SkTileMode tmx, SkTileMode tmy, const SkSamplingOptions &sampling, const SkMatrix &lm) const | SkImage | |
makeRawShader(const SkSamplingOptions &sampling, const SkMatrix &lm) const | SkImage | |
makeRawShader(const SkSamplingOptions &sampling, const SkMatrix *lm=nullptr) const | SkImage | |
makeShader(SkTileMode tmx, SkTileMode tmy, const SkSamplingOptions &, const SkMatrix *localMatrix=nullptr) const | SkImage | |
makeShader(SkTileMode tmx, SkTileMode tmy, const SkSamplingOptions &sampling, const SkMatrix &lm) const | SkImage | |
makeShader(const SkSamplingOptions &sampling, const SkMatrix &lm) const | SkImage | |
makeShader(const SkSamplingOptions &sampling, const SkMatrix *lm=nullptr) const | SkImage | |
makeSubset(GrDirectContext *direct, const SkIRect &subset) const override | SkImage_Base | virtual |
makeSubset(skgpu::graphite::Recorder *, const SkIRect &, RequiredProperties) const override | SkImage_Base | virtual |
notifyAddedToRasterCache() const | SkImage_Base | inlinevirtual |
notifyInUse(Recorder *, DrawContext *drawContext) const | skgpu::graphite::Image_Base | |
onAsLegacyBitmap(GrDirectContext *, SkBitmap *) const | SkImage_Base | virtual |
onAsyncRescaleAndReadPixels(const SkImageInfo &, SkIRect srcRect, RescaleGamma, RescaleMode, ReadPixelsCallback, ReadPixelsContext) const override | skgpu::graphite::Image_Base | virtual |
onAsyncRescaleAndReadPixelsYUV420(SkYUVColorSpace, bool readAlpha, sk_sp< SkColorSpace >, SkIRect srcRect, SkISize dstSize, RescaleGamma, RescaleMode, ReadPixelsCallback, ReadPixelsContext) const override | skgpu::graphite::Image_Base | virtual |
onHasMipmaps() const override | skgpu::graphite::Image_YUVA | inlinevirtual |
onIsProtected() const override | skgpu::graphite::Image_YUVA | inlinevirtual |
onMakeColorTypeAndColorSpace(SkColorType, sk_sp< SkColorSpace >, GrDirectContext *) const override | skgpu::graphite::Image_Base | virtual |
onMakeSubset(Recorder *, const SkIRect &, RequiredProperties) const override | skgpu::graphite::Image_Base | virtual |
onMakeSubset(GrDirectContext *, const SkIRect &) const override | skgpu::graphite::Image_Base | virtual |
onMakeWithMipmaps(sk_sp< SkMipmap >) const | SkImage_Base | inlinevirtual |
onPeekBitmap() const | SkImage_Base | inlinevirtual |
onPeekMips() const | SkImage_Base | inlinevirtual |
onPeekPixels(SkPixmap *) const | SkImage_Base | inlinevirtual |
onReadPixels(GrDirectContext *, const SkImageInfo &dstInfo, void *dstPixels, size_t dstRowBytes, int srcX, int srcY, CachingHint) const override | skgpu::graphite::Image_Base | inlinevirtual |
onRefEncoded() const | SkImage_Base | inlinevirtual |
onReinterpretColorSpace(sk_sp< SkColorSpace >) const override | skgpu::graphite::Image_YUVA | virtual |
peekPixels(SkPixmap *pixmap) const | SkImage | |
proxyView(int channelIndex) const | skgpu::graphite::Image_YUVA | inline |
readPixels(GrDirectContext *context, const SkImageInfo &dstInfo, void *dstPixels, size_t dstRowBytes, int srcX, int srcY, CachingHint cachingHint=kAllow_CachingHint) const | SkImage | |
readPixels(GrDirectContext *context, const SkPixmap &dst, int srcX, int srcY, CachingHint cachingHint=kAllow_CachingHint) const | SkImage | |
readPixels(const SkImageInfo &dstInfo, void *dstPixels, size_t dstRowBytes, int srcX, int srcY, CachingHint cachingHint=kAllow_CachingHint) const | SkImage | |
readPixels(const SkPixmap &dst, int srcX, int srcY, CachingHint cachingHint=kAllow_CachingHint) const | SkImage | |
ReadPixelsCallback typedef | SkImage | |
ReadPixelsContext typedef | SkImage | |
ref() const | SkRefCntBase | inline |
refColorSpace() const | SkImage | |
refEncodedData() const | SkImage | |
refMips() const | SkImage_Base | inline |
reinterpretColorSpace(sk_sp< SkColorSpace > newColorSpace) const | SkImage | |
RescaleGamma enum name | SkImage | |
RescaleMode enum name | SkImage | |
scalePixels(const SkPixmap &dst, const SkSamplingOptions &, CachingHint cachingHint=kAllow_CachingHint) const | SkImage | |
SkImage_Base(const SkImageInfo &info, uint32_t uniqueID) | SkImage_Base | protected |
SkRefCntBase() | SkRefCntBase | inline |
textureSize() const override | skgpu::graphite::Image_YUVA | virtual |
type() const override | skgpu::graphite::Image_YUVA | inlinevirtual |
Type enum name | SkImage_Base | |
unique() const | SkRefCntBase | inline |
uniqueID() const | SkImage | inline |
unref() const | SkRefCntBase | inline |
uvSubsampleFactors() const | skgpu::graphite::Image_YUVA | inline |
width() const | SkImage | inline |
withDefaultMipmaps() const | SkImage | |
WrapImages(const Caps *caps, const SkYUVAInfo &yuvaInfo, SkSpan< const sk_sp< SkImage > > images, sk_sp< SkColorSpace > imageColorSpace) | skgpu::graphite::Image_YUVA | static |
yuvaInfo() const | skgpu::graphite::Image_YUVA | inline |
~Image_Base() override | skgpu::graphite::Image_Base | |
~Image_YUVA() override | skgpu::graphite::Image_YUVA | |
~SkImage_Base() override | SkImage_Base | |
~SkRefCntBase() | SkRefCntBase | inlinevirtual |